Default 1993 Mustang 2.3 Beeping Sound

I own a 92-93 2.3LX the body is a 1992, engine is 1993. The problem is when I start it up and drive a series of beeps in 3's intervals is coming from under the dash (near glove box?) Low oil maybe??? The Haynes doesn't say any thing about a chime for Low Oil. Oh and its not the door or key reminder. the beep has a different tone. Thanks.

If there's a fault, the bag is disabled. The controller is a blue box back behind the radio and A/C controls.

As far as what the problem is, I couldn't even begin to tell you. There's a huge write up on airbag troubleshooting at veryuseful.com You need to know your junk about electrical troubleshooting though. It's very thorough and very tedious. What you'll most likely find in the end is a blown non-replaceable fuse inside the airbag module that's gone bad for one reason or another. The tests just verify the integrity of the rest of the system before you replace the controller. No sense in popping the new one right off the bat.
